NDP launches attack ads on Stephen Harper’s economic record
Josh Visser Jul 10, 2012 – 3:32 PM ET | Last Updated: Jul 10, 2012 5:00 PM ET
The NDP has released daring attack ads against Prime Minister Stephen Harper, claiming his Conservative government is responsible for the largest deficits in Canadian history and accusing the Tories of leading the country into another economic downturn.
The ads directly attack what is perceived to be Harper’s strong suit, the economy, a move made famous by Republican strategist Karl Rove. Matt Gurney on the ads
The NDP ad isn’t so much a precision blow against any particularly facet of Conservatives’ time in office, but rather a general assault on their competence and record, not to mention their priorities. Indeed, the ad is not all that different from the Conservative “He’s just visiting” line of attack against former Liberal leader Michael Ignatieff. It seeks to paint a picture with broad strokes and define the Tories rather than rebut or criticize any given Conservative position.
